Review summary

Perfect Capital Markets Ltd (PCM) is a broker registered in the United Kingdom with 5-10 years of operating history. This entity holds no valid authoritative forex trading licenses, lacks credible financial oversight, and presents a severe risk warning for traders. The broker's WikiFX score of 1.58 reflects these fundamental regulatory and compliance deficiencies. The available profile provides no concrete information on critical trading conditions such as minimum deposit, leverage, or supported trading platforms like MT4/MT5. How safe is trading with PCM?

Perfect Capital Markets Ltd presents a high-risk profile. It operates as an unregulated entity registered in the United Kingdom, lacking oversight from any credible financial authority, which places client funds and market operations outside standard protective frameworks. Its low WikiFX score of 1.58 and a 'Suspicious Scope of Business' classification underscore severe risk warnings for potential traders.

What are the most common and reputable forex regulatory authorities?

Common forex regulatory authorities include the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A) in the United Kingdom, the Australian Securities and Investments Commission (ASIC), the Commodity Futures Trading Commission (CFTC) and the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C) in the United States, the Cyprus Securities and Exchange Commission (CySEC), and the Monetary Authority of Singapore (MAS). These regulatory authorities usually maintain relatively high regulatory standards, and brokers regulated by them generally have higher compliance levels. What factors should I consider when choosing a safe forex broker?

When choosing a safe broker, investors should focus on key factors such as regulatory qualifications, fund security, and trading transparency. In general, priority should be given to platforms regulated by major regulatory authorities, such as the Financial Conduct Authority, the U.S. Securities and Exchange Commission, and the Australian Securities and Investments Commission. At the same time, attention should also be paid to: whether client funds are kept in segregated accounts, whether the fee structure is transparent, and whether there are many negative complaints or withdrawal problems.
